Jane Oliver

"Jane L. Oliver (1921-2006) was born in West Haven, CT. She was a commercial artist, illustrator and painter (with a preference to watercolors) She studied at the Franklin School of Professional Arts (NYC) on a scholarship for three years. Early in her career she was a cover artist for the Los Angeles Times Sunday Magazine American Scene “This Week” series (1954), as well as an illustrator for such publications as Colliers (1955-1957). In the 1960's and 1970's she was known for a series of popular travel posters for Eastern Airlines and Sheraton Hotels, as well illustrating a number of popular children's books. One of these "Pierre the Muskrat" (1972) she both designed and wrote."
